Ticket: BRK-2214 — Session-token refresh fails after credential expiry

The Lanternjaw gateway stopped refreshing session tokens on the 14th because the service credential it exchanges for refresh grants had quietly expired. Users saw forced logouts roughly every 30 minutes. Root cause: the refresh worker swallows 401s from the token mint and retries with the same dead credential. For future maintainers: the retry loop now aborts after two 401s and pages the on-call. The credential has been rotated; the replacement key is below.

API key for kahop-fawip: qvz23-AHYlCVCi2JKvw2xa3Qz34iE

Ticket #4182 — Undo/redo history loss in SketchLoom diagram editor

Since the 3.7 rollout, the undo stack in SketchLoom intermittently fails to persist because the history service cannot reach its backing store. Users redo an action and the editor silently drops the operation. We traced this to connection pool exhaustion after the failover in the Brindlemoor cluster. Future maintainers: verify pool sizing before retrying migrations, and confirm the history service uses the connection string below.

warehouse DSN: mssql://aldiel_svc:1hgBhXwSI6cP6V@db-f60b.qorvelworks.example:5432/briius

Reseller Programme Briefing — For the Incoming Director

Welcome aboard. Quick picture: the Tilverro reseller programme covers 42 partners, mostly small outfits in the Averdane region. Margins are decent but tiering is a mess — three partners get legacy rates nobody can justify. Prisca Endelow has a cleanup plan ready for your sign-off. The part you'll actually want to read first is right below.

management briefing: Project Zorix slips by six weeks because of the audit delay.